Frond posted:

Aren’t GM automatics generally pretty good?

The transaxles and 4L60/65e are fuckawful.

The 4L80e is decent and iirc most of their stuff bigger than that or with more gears is decent, but no evidence on hand for that.

The sloppy mechanics guys love 4L80es though because apparently they're 1000hp trannies if you slap a shift kit in there and... That's basically it.

Throatwarbler posted:

They seem OK reliability wise as long as they don't hook them up to a wildly overpowered engine like they did with those FWD V8s or the LS2 powered GMT360s. Never heard of them described as responsive or fast or efficient or "knows which gear it needs to be in" though.

Anyway I haven't driven a 03 Malibu, so it was just a statement of fact.

GM FWD transmissions are a crapshoot, but my personal knowledge of them ends with the 4T60E, 4T65E and 4T80E. The first two can't handle much more than what a supercharged 3800 can put out. See: Impala SS with the LS4 5.3L. The last one is pretty stout by all accounts.
